Definitions:

ERG Theory

A theory developed by Clayton Alderfer that categorizes human needs into three groups: Existence, Relatedness, and Growth, as a modification of Maslow's hierarchy of needs.

Lower-Level Need

A category of basic physiological or safety needs in a hierarchy that must be satisfied before an individual can focus on higher-level needs.

Motivator Factors

Aspects of a job that can lead to positive job satisfaction, including achievements, recognition, and the work itself.

Job Content

The specific duties, tasks, and responsibilities associated with a job position.
